Peggy Joyce Cooper was born May 6, 1936, in Okemah, Oklahoma, to Mark Eugene Hixson and Myrtle Aretha Hutson Hixson. She died Wednesday, April 23, 2025, in Owasso, Oklahoma, at the age of 88 years. Peggy was reared and educated in Owasso, Oklahoma, and graduated with the Owasso High School Class of 1954. She was married July 22, 1955, in Sperry, Oklahoma, to Elmer Lawrence Cooper.
Peggy spent most of her professional career as postal service clerk with the United States Postal Service retiring in 1993. Peggy was a strong woman of faith and attended Trinity Holiness Assembly of God. She enjoyed gospel music and gospel singings, as well as playing the piano and singing. Peggy was an excellent cook and enjoyed time spent traveling. She dearly loved her family, especially the grandkids who affectionately knew her as “Grandma”.
